United Nations sources confirm that the withdrawal of Israeli forces from the Gaza Strip to beyond the Green Line depends on the completion of the disarmament process in the region, which includes light and heavy weapons as well as tunnels, in accordance with Hamas's commitments. They indicate that this phase, which Nikolay Mladenov described as "difficult," requires gradual and meticulous work, supervised by the international community through an investigation committee involving the United States and the Peace Council. The goal of the upcoming meeting between the international community and Israel, led by Benjamin Netanyahu, is to transition from armed rule to civilian administration in Gaza, in order to achieve comprehensive stability and security in the area.
